D.C. Mayor Muriel Bowser isn’t exactly shy about her distaste for the Second Amendment.
In 2015, Bowser openly dismissed the idea of self-defense, stating flatly, “I don’t like guns,” and concluding, “I don’t think more guns should be the answer.” Now, in light of a push for gun control emanating from Gov. Ralph Northam and his fellow Democrats in the nearby state of Virginia, the mayor is once again throwing her full weight behind Second Amendment restrictions.
